Abstract

A method of 3D visualization of 2D laser scanner distance data is described in this paper. The method is intended as an aid for human operator controlling a mobile robot, as a complement to camera subsystem. The system uses a single 2D laser scanner and renders its data in the form of interconnected 3D rectangles together with a simplified model of the mobile robot, using perspective projection. The created application is programmed in Visual C++; graphics is rendered using Microsoft Direct3D.
